Breaking Down the Maths Behind the Match

Let’s dissect a typical 100 deposit match slot offer. You deposit $100, the casino credits another $100, and you now have $200 to play. The catch? That extra $100 is usually locked behind a 25x wagering condition on the bonus amount alone. That means you must bet $2,500 before any withdrawal is possible.

  • Bet $2,500 on a low‑variance slot like Starburst – you’ll likely see a handful of small wins, but the cumulative total will still sit well below the $2,500 threshold.
  • Switch to a high‑variance title such as Gonzo’s Quest – a single big win could catapult you over the requirement, but the odds of hitting that jackpot are slimmer than a needle in a haystack.
  • Play a medium‑variance machine like Book of Dead – here, the balance between risk and reward is marginally better, yet the house edge still lingers like a bad smell.

And then there’s the dreaded “maximum bet” clause. Many promotions cap the stake per spin at $5 or $10, throttling your ability to sprint through the wagering requirements. It’s a slow‑crawl, not a sprint, and the casino watches you grind while taking a quiet nibble from your bankroll.

But the real sting lies in the conversion rate of the bonus to real cash. Once you’ve cleared the 25x hurdle, the casino typically imposes a withdrawal limit of $100 or less on the bonus portion. So even if you manage to turn the $100 match into $300, you can only cash out $100 of that, the rest evaporates like steam.
